Microsoft.DocumentDB mongoClusters 2024-06-01-preview
Bicep リソース定義
mongoClusters リソースの種類は、次をターゲットとする操作でデプロイできます。
- リソース グループの - リソース グループのデプロイ コマンド 参照
各 API バージョンで変更されたプロパティの一覧については、変更ログの
リソースの形式
Microsoft.DocumentDB/mongoClusters リソースを作成するには、次の Bicep をテンプレートに追加します。
resource symbolicname 'Microsoft.DocumentDB/mongoClusters@2024-06-01-preview' = {
location: 'string'
name: 'string'
properties: {
administratorLogin: 'string'
administratorLoginPassword: 'string'
createMode: 'string'
nodeGroupSpecs: [
{
diskSizeGB: int
enableHa: bool
kind: 'string'
nodeCount: int
sku: 'string'
}
]
previewFeatures: [
'string'
]
publicNetworkAccess: 'string'
replicaParameters: {
sourceLocation: 'string'
sourceResourceId: 'string'
}
restoreParameters: {
pointInTimeUTC: 'string'
sourceResourceId: 'string'
}
serverVersion: 'string'
}
tags: {
{customized property}: 'string'
}
}
プロパティ値
Microsoft.DocumentDB/mongoClusters
名前 | 形容 | 価値 |
---|---|---|
場所 | リソースが存在する地理的な場所 | string (必須) |
名前 | リソース名 | 糸 制約: 最小長 = 3 最大長 = 3 パターン = ^[a-z0-9]+(-[a-z0-9]+)* (必須) |
プロパティ | このリソースのリソース固有のプロパティ。 | MongoClusterProperties の |
タグ | リソース タグ | タグ名と値のディクショナリ。 テンプレート の |
MongoClusterProperties
名前 | 形容 | 価値 |
---|---|---|
administratorLogin | mongo クラスターの管理者のログイン。 | 糸 |
administratorLoginPassword | 管理者ログインのパスワード。 | 糸 制約: 機密性の高い値。 セキュリティで保護されたパラメーターとして渡します。 |
createMode | Mongo クラスターを作成するモード。 | 'Default' 'GeoReplica' 'PointInTimeRestore' 'Replica' |
nodeGroupSpecs | クラスター内のノード グループ スペックの一覧。 | NodeGroupSpec[] |
previewFeatures | プライベート エンドポイント接続の一覧。 | 次のいずれかを含む文字列配列: 'GeoReplicas' |
publicNetworkAccess | この Mongo クラスターに対してパブリック エンドポイント アクセスが許可されているかどうか。 | 'Disabled' 'Enabled' |
replicaParameters | レプリカ Mongo クラスターを作成するためのパラメーター。 | MongoClusterReplicaParameters |
restoreParameters | ポイントインタイム リストア Mongo クラスターを作成するためのパラメーター。 | MongoClusterRestoreParameters |
serverVersion | Mongo DB サーバーのバージョン。 指定されていない場合は、既定で使用可能な最新バージョンが使用されます。 | 糸 |
MongoClusterReplicaParameters
名前 | 形容 | 価値 |
---|---|---|
sourceLocation | ソース クラスターの場所 | string (必須) |
sourceResourceId | レプリケーション ソース クラスターの ID。 | string (必須) |
MongoClusterRestoreParameters
名前 | 形容 | 価値 |
---|---|---|
pointInTimeUTC | MONGO クラスターを復元する UTC ポイント イン タイム | 糸 |
sourceResourceId | 復元するソース クラスターを検索するリソース ID | 糸 |
NodeGroupSpec
名前 | 形容 | 価値 |
---|---|---|
diskSizeGB | ノード グループのディスク ストレージ サイズ (GB)。 値の例: 128、256、512、1024。 | int |
enableHa | ノード グループで高可用性が有効になっているかどうか。 | bool |
種類 | ノード グループにデプロイされたノードの種類。 | 'Shard' |
nodeCount | ノード グループ内のノードの数。 | int |
sku | ノード グループのリソース SKU。 これにより、ノードごとにプロビジョニングされる CPU とメモリのサイズが定義されます。 値の例: 'M30'、'M40'。 | 糸 |
TrackedResourceTags
名前 | 形容 | 価値 |
---|
ARM テンプレート リソース定義
mongoClusters リソースの種類は、次をターゲットとする操作でデプロイできます。
- リソース グループの - リソース グループのデプロイ コマンド 参照
各 API バージョンで変更されたプロパティの一覧については、変更ログの
リソースの形式
Microsoft.DocumentDB/mongoClusters リソースを作成するには、次の JSON をテンプレートに追加します。
{
"type": "Microsoft.DocumentDB/mongoClusters",
"apiVersion": "2024-06-01-preview",
"name": "string",
"location": "string",
"properties": {
"administratorLogin": "string",
"administratorLoginPassword": "string",
"createMode": "string",
"nodeGroupSpecs": [
{
"diskSizeGB": "int",
"enableHa": "bool",
"kind": "string",
"nodeCount": "int",
"sku": "string"
}
],
"previewFeatures": [ "string" ],
"publicNetworkAccess": "string",
"replicaParameters": {
"sourceLocation": "string",
"sourceResourceId": "string"
},
"restoreParameters": {
"pointInTimeUTC": "string",
"sourceResourceId": "string"
},
"serverVersion": "string"
},
"tags": {
"{customized property}": "string"
}
}
プロパティ値
Microsoft.DocumentDB/mongoClusters
名前 | 形容 | 価値 |
---|---|---|
apiVersion | API のバージョン | '2024-06-01-preview' |
場所 | リソースが存在する地理的な場所 | string (必須) |
名前 | リソース名 | 糸 制約: 最小長 = 3 最大長 = 3 パターン = ^[a-z0-9]+(-[a-z0-9]+)* (必須) |
プロパティ | このリソースのリソース固有のプロパティ。 | MongoClusterProperties の |
タグ | リソース タグ | タグ名と値のディクショナリ。 テンプレート の |
種類 | リソースの種類 | 'Microsoft.DocumentDB/mongoClusters' |
MongoClusterProperties
名前 | 形容 | 価値 |
---|---|---|
administratorLogin | mongo クラスターの管理者のログイン。 | 糸 |
administratorLoginPassword | 管理者ログインのパスワード。 | 糸 制約: 機密性の高い値。 セキュリティで保護されたパラメーターとして渡します。 |
createMode | Mongo クラスターを作成するモード。 | 'Default' 'GeoReplica' 'PointInTimeRestore' 'Replica' |
nodeGroupSpecs | クラスター内のノード グループ スペックの一覧。 | NodeGroupSpec[] |
previewFeatures | プライベート エンドポイント接続の一覧。 | 次のいずれかを含む文字列配列: 'GeoReplicas' |
publicNetworkAccess | この Mongo クラスターに対してパブリック エンドポイント アクセスが許可されているかどうか。 | 'Disabled' 'Enabled' |
replicaParameters | レプリカ Mongo クラスターを作成するためのパラメーター。 | MongoClusterReplicaParameters |
restoreParameters | ポイントインタイム リストア Mongo クラスターを作成するためのパラメーター。 | MongoClusterRestoreParameters |
serverVersion | Mongo DB サーバーのバージョン。 指定されていない場合は、既定で使用可能な最新バージョンが使用されます。 | 糸 |
MongoClusterReplicaParameters
名前 | 形容 | 価値 |
---|---|---|
sourceLocation | ソース クラスターの場所 | string (必須) |
sourceResourceId | レプリケーション ソース クラスターの ID。 | string (必須) |
MongoClusterRestoreParameters
名前 | 形容 | 価値 |
---|---|---|
pointInTimeUTC | MONGO クラスターを復元する UTC ポイント イン タイム | 糸 |
sourceResourceId | 復元するソース クラスターを検索するリソース ID | 糸 |
NodeGroupSpec
名前 | 形容 | 価値 |
---|---|---|
diskSizeGB | ノード グループのディスク ストレージ サイズ (GB)。 値の例: 128、256、512、1024。 | int |
enableHa | ノード グループで高可用性が有効になっているかどうか。 | bool |
種類 | ノード グループにデプロイされたノードの種類。 | 'Shard' |
nodeCount | ノード グループ内のノードの数。 | int |
sku | ノード グループのリソース SKU。 これにより、ノードごとにプロビジョニングされる CPU とメモリのサイズが定義されます。 値の例: 'M30'、'M40'。 | 糸 |
TrackedResourceTags
名前 | 形容 | 価値 |
---|
Terraform (AzAPI プロバイダー) リソース定義
mongoClusters リソースの種類は、次をターゲットとする操作でデプロイできます。
- リソース グループの
各 API バージョンで変更されたプロパティの一覧については、変更ログの
リソースの形式
Microsoft.DocumentDB/mongoClusters リソースを作成するには、次の Terraform をテンプレートに追加します。
resource "azapi_resource" "symbolicname" {
type = "Microsoft.DocumentDB/mongoClusters@2024-06-01-preview"
name = "string"
location = "string"
tags = {
{customized property} = "string"
}
body = jsonencode({
properties = {
administratorLogin = "string"
administratorLoginPassword = "string"
createMode = "string"
nodeGroupSpecs = [
{
diskSizeGB = int
enableHa = bool
kind = "string"
nodeCount = int
sku = "string"
}
]
previewFeatures = [
"string"
]
publicNetworkAccess = "string"
replicaParameters = {
sourceLocation = "string"
sourceResourceId = "string"
}
restoreParameters = {
pointInTimeUTC = "string"
sourceResourceId = "string"
}
serverVersion = "string"
}
})
}
プロパティ値
Microsoft.DocumentDB/mongoClusters
名前 | 形容 | 価値 |
---|---|---|
場所 | リソースが存在する地理的な場所 | string (必須) |
名前 | リソース名 | 糸 制約: 最小長 = 3 最大長 = 3 パターン = ^[a-z0-9]+(-[a-z0-9]+)* (必須) |
プロパティ | このリソースのリソース固有のプロパティ。 | MongoClusterProperties の |
タグ | リソース タグ | タグ名と値のディクショナリ。 |
種類 | リソースの種類 | "Microsoft.DocumentDB/mongoClusters@2024-06-01-preview" |
MongoClusterProperties
名前 | 形容 | 価値 |
---|---|---|
administratorLogin | mongo クラスターの管理者のログイン。 | 糸 |
administratorLoginPassword | 管理者ログインのパスワード。 | 糸 制約: 機密性の高い値。 セキュリティで保護されたパラメーターとして渡します。 |
createMode | Mongo クラスターを作成するモード。 | 'Default' 'GeoReplica' 'PointInTimeRestore' 'Replica' |
nodeGroupSpecs | クラスター内のノード グループ スペックの一覧。 | NodeGroupSpec[] |
previewFeatures | プライベート エンドポイント接続の一覧。 | 次のいずれかを含む文字列配列: 'GeoReplicas' |
publicNetworkAccess | この Mongo クラスターに対してパブリック エンドポイント アクセスが許可されているかどうか。 | 'Disabled' 'Enabled' |
replicaParameters | レプリカ Mongo クラスターを作成するためのパラメーター。 | MongoClusterReplicaParameters |
restoreParameters | ポイントインタイム リストア Mongo クラスターを作成するためのパラメーター。 | MongoClusterRestoreParameters |
serverVersion | Mongo DB サーバーのバージョン。 指定されていない場合は、既定で使用可能な最新バージョンが使用されます。 | 糸 |
MongoClusterReplicaParameters
名前 | 形容 | 価値 |
---|---|---|
sourceLocation | ソース クラスターの場所 | string (必須) |
sourceResourceId | レプリケーション ソース クラスターの ID。 | string (必須) |
MongoClusterRestoreParameters
名前 | 形容 | 価値 |
---|---|---|
pointInTimeUTC | MONGO クラスターを復元する UTC ポイント イン タイム | 糸 |
sourceResourceId | 復元するソース クラスターを検索するリソース ID | 糸 |
NodeGroupSpec
名前 | 形容 | 価値 |
---|---|---|
diskSizeGB | ノード グループのディスク ストレージ サイズ (GB)。 値の例: 128、256、512、1024。 | int |
enableHa | ノード グループで高可用性が有効になっているかどうか。 | bool |
種類 | ノード グループにデプロイされたノードの種類。 | 'Shard' |
nodeCount | ノード グループ内のノードの数。 | int |
sku | ノード グループのリソース SKU。 これにより、ノードごとにプロビジョニングされる CPU とメモリのサイズが定義されます。 値の例: 'M30'、'M40'。 | 糸 |
TrackedResourceTags
名前 | 形容 | 価値 |
---|